Output 078d88bf2ffe4ece266bc93217604a622a49b7a246bf33854c00f18ac4565630:1

value
99533
script pubkey
OP_0 OP_PUSHBYTES_20 3d704491e94f4595ff1542e44cb366a53a87c257
address
tb1q84cyfy0ffazetlc4gtjyevmx55ag0sjhmzf3qj
transaction
078d88bf2ffe4ece266bc93217604a622a49b7a246bf33854c00f18ac4565630
spent
true